Stevie Campbell is girl abused but not out. As a lead piercer at Hel's Ink, she's seen a lot of background victimization and exploitation that goes on in tattoo & piercing industry. She's stronger now so decides to help her peers by posting a video laying out all in the open, that goes viral and as expected, harassment starts.
Brooks steps in to shield her from outside brick bats and her internal health struggles. You see even though he's reaping the bodily benefits, he's wanting in her heart. And that makes him a true alpha in my eyes.
It has ups & downs, banter and love, push & pull till they find their HEA.
Lucy Rivers and Aaron shedlock are masters of their craft and have added flavour to the story
4.5 stars

The hero & heroine are from wrong side of the law. He's a mafia boss -captain. She a detective on DEA task force.. They date unknowingly and the attraction is so strong, it's inevitable that they fall in love with each other.
Here the author lost all the plot.
DEA agents go through rigorous training mentally and psychologically, yet this girl has no two brain cells to rub. She's highly emotional to the point of not deciphering simple things that Dylan has to point it out for her
Perpetually on "he loves me; he loves me not" see-saw
Supposedly closed off relationship wise but babbles EVERYTHING to Dylan on first date itself.
They're in a safe house, he's hurt, cops are coming, Shane is yelling LET'S GO!!
But they both looking at each other, reciting love dialogues a page long, till birch comes marching in..DUMB!!
Characters are one dimensional, cardboard cutouts
No research was done at all.
Ughhhh.
Sarah Puckett and Michael Norman Johnson have done a phenomenal job though
2 stars barely

I've read this author's Chestnut Falls series before and it was OUTSTANDING. Hence I leapt at the audiobook, cause audio narration enhances the experience, imo.
And definitely Zachary webber (the creep, abhorrent individual he is) and vanessa Edwin have given a top notch performance.
The writing was mediocre at best. Firstly I run away from Billionaire romances, usually authors use the word "Billionaire" as an adjective, with no regard as to how the money is made, what work is done, how his money has power.
Just the office guy who falls for a girl with no qualifications
He sends her sexy messages in the office and paints the walls at his home cause apparently he gets jealous of the painter flirting with his girl. Cooks for her, basically follows her around, unlike billionaires who work for their money.
Rosalie is i think stupidest, brainless heroine. No character, personality trait that stands out, is SAD once in one office where the powerful boss encroaches on her personal space and body...goes ahead an repeats the SAME with Ford Grant...it's like she has fewer brain cells than an ant.
So much potential wasted in highlighting how a woman at workplace made to feel helpless would empower herself, but author wasted for cheesy, caricature like characterization.
Ford is uselessly lapdogging after his best friend little sister since childhood yet for 10 years never approaches her. I thought rich people had drive!!
To say I was dissappointed is an understatement. Surely she's not the same person who wrote flawless, is it?
